Are you an international dentist aiming to practise dentistry in the United States?
I'm Anna—foreign-trained dentist/DDS from Russia. I passed INBDE on first attempt, scored TOEFL 107, applied to seven Advanced Standing Dental Programs (ASP), got interviews at four schools and got accepted into three (NYU Dentistry, USC and Rutgers.)
I am currently an ASPID at Herman Ostrow School of Dentistry of USC class of 2027.
Every week I give you a step-by-step roadmap to:
• Pass the INBDE & TOEFL on the first try
• Crush bench tests and different types of interviews (MMIs, PBLs, traditional 1-1)
• Build a winning CAAPID application & personal statement & letters of recommendation
• Choose the best Advanced Standing Programs (ASP) for your goals
• Thrive in U.S. dental school life, finance & career planning
• Register and get your DENTPIN
• Get evaluation (ECE/WES)
